BN36LGH
BETONELLI - BN36LGH
- Operating Weight: 815 Lb
- Dimensions (l x w x h): 74 x 39.37 x 47.24
- Trowel Diameter: 36 in
- Number of Blades: 8
- Speed Range: 50-140 RPM
- Blade Pitch Max: 30 Deg
- Water Tank Capacity: 17 L
- Engine Make: Honda
- Engine Model: GX690
- Max Rated Power: 27 Hp
- Steer Type: Hydraulic
- Fuel Type: Gas
- Fuel Tank Capacity: 4.5 Gl
BN36HGH
BETONELLI - BN36HGH
- Operating Weight: 771 Lb
- Dimensions (l x w x h): 77 x 39.37 x 49.21
- Trowel Diameter: 36 in
- Number of Blades: 8
- Speed Range: 50-140 RPM
- Blade Pitch Max: 30 Deg
- Water Tank Capacity: 20 L
- Engine Make: Honda
- Engine Model: GX690
- Max Rated Power: 27 Hp
- Steer Type: Hydraulic
- Fuel Type: Gas
- Fuel Tank Capacity: 5.25 Gl
BN46H
Betonelli - BN46H
- Operating Weight: 1719 Lb
- Dimensions (l x w x h): 98.43 x 51.18 x 55
- Trowel Diameter: 46 in
- Number of Blades: 10
- Speed Range: 60-155 RPM
- Blade Pitch Max: 30 Deg
- Water Tank Capacity: 20 L
- Engine Make: Kubota
- Engine Model: V1505
- Max Rated Power: 44 Turbo
- Steer Type: Hydraulic
- Fuel Type: Diesel
- Fuel Tank Capacity: 5.25 Gl
BN46GH
Betonelli - BN46GH
- Operating Weight: 1234 Lb
- Dimensions (l x w x h): 100 x 50 x 55.54
- Trowel Diameter: 46 in
- Number of Blades: 10
- Speed Range: 165 RPM
- Blade Pitch Max: 30 Deg
- Water Tank Capacity: 20 L
- Engine Make: Vanguard
- Engine Model: B&S
- Max Rated Power: 37 Turbo
- Steer Type: Hydraulic
- Fuel Type: Diesel
- Fuel Tank Capacity: 5.25 Gl
